There are no dates outside of January 2019 in that range, hence the zero.

Ok

this works

=IF(SUMPRODUCT(((MONTH(A2:A358)<>MONTH(A2))+(YEAR(A2:A358)<>YEAR(A2)))*(A2:A358<>0))=0,TEXT(A2,"mmmm"),"YTD")